推荐文章:探索轻量级的编程新境界 —— AiScript
在快速迭代的技术浪潮中,我们总在寻找那个能提升效率、简化开发流程的工具。今天,让我们一起揭开AiScript的神秘面纱,一款设计精巧、运行于JavaScript平台之上的轻量级脚本语言。对于那些寻求简洁、安全且高效编程方案的开发者来说,这绝对是一个不可多得的选择。
项目介绍
AiScript,正如其名,是一款旨在提供轻松脚本体验的语言。它生于JavaScript,却以其独特的设计思路和友好的语法结构,为开发者们开辟了一个全新的编程天地。不仅支持数组、对象和函数作为第一类公民,还具备了JavaScript风格的书写便利性,确保了学习曲线平缓且易于掌握。
项目技术分析
AiScript的核心在于其精心设计的解析器与运行环境。它在JavaScript的基础上构建,通过一套智能的编译机制,确保了代码既轻便又强大。特别值得关注的是它的沙盒执行环境,能够有效防止无限循环或错误逻辑对宿主应用的影响,保证了程序的稳定性和安全性。这种设计思路让开发者可以放心地在各种环境中部署脚本,无需担心潜在的风险。
应用场景广泛,想象无界
无论你是要快速实现原型设计,还是希望在游戏内实现自定义脚本,甚至是在复杂的前端应用中需要动态扩展功能,AiScript都能大显身手。例如,在网页游戏中,通过AiScript,开发者可以让玩家编写简单的自定义触发器,增强游戏的互动性和个性化;在日常的小工具或自动化任务中,它也能以轻量级的姿态,提高开发效率,减少代码负担。
项目特点概览
- 易学易用: 熟悉JavaScript的开发者几乎零成本上手。
- 沙盒执行: 安全性保障,即便复杂脚本也不会影响到整体系统稳定性。
- 高效轻量化: 不牺牲性能的前提下,实现了语言的简洁与高效。
- 无缝集成: 能够轻易与现有JavaScript生态整合,共享庞大的库资源。
- 无限可能性: 支持从“Hello World”到复杂逻辑的广泛应用范围,激发创意无限。
实例说话:Hello, World!
<: "Hello, world!"
简洁至极,一目了然。
动态计算的便捷:
let result = 1 + 2 * 3; // 直观的数学运算
通过这些特性,我们可以预见AiScript将在众多场景下大放异彩,成为开发者们的新宠。如果你热衷于探索新技术,或是追求开发效率的极致,不妨立即尝试一下AiScript,或许它正是你寻觅已久的编程新工具。
来吧,让我们携手进入AiScript的世界,共创更加流畅、高效的编程之旅!
在Markdown格式下,以上是对AiScript项目的一个简介和推荐,旨在展示其魅力并鼓励技术社区的朋友们加入到这一创新语言的探索之中。
创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考